Anthony O. AWOFOLU, Plaintiff-Appellant, v. PUBLIC STORAGE MANAGEMENT INC.; Fran Stapher; Harvey Lenkin, President; Obren B. Gerich, Secretary, Defendants-Appellees. No. 92-55782. United States Court of Appeals, Ninth Circuit. Submitted April 27, 1993. * Decided May 14, 1993. Before BROWNING, KOZINSKI and RYMER, Circuit Judges. 1 MEMORANDUM ** 2 Anthony O. Awofolu appeals pro se the district court's order dismissing his action without prejudice pursuant to Fed.R.Civ.P. 12(b)(1) for an alleged breach of contract by defendant Public Storage. Awofolu contends that the district court erred by finding that it lacked subject matter jurisdiction over his action. We have jurisdiction under 28 U.S.C. § 1291 , and we affirm. 3 We review de novo a district court's dismissal for lack of subject matter jurisdiction. Kruso v. Int'l Tel. & Tel.
